Jessica Albert is a character in the Dragon Quest series that appears as a playable party member in Dragon Quest VIII: Journey of the Cursed King. She later appeared in Itadaki Street Special, Fortune Street and is one of thirteen playable characters in Dragon Quest Heroes: The World Tree's Woe and the Blight Below. Jessica is also one of the original leader characters in Dragon Quest Rivals and makes an appearance as a special hero character in Dragon Quest Tact.

A girl from a good home, Jessica comes from a wealthy family in the small village of Alexandria. However, contrary to her upbringing, she is unskilled in the social niceties and expected behaviour of her environment, which often leads to conflict with her mother. She joins up with the Hero for personal reasons, strengthening the party with her flair for offensive magic. A definite firebrand, Jessica is nothing like her mother, who expects her to be prim and proper in public.

Magic is far from Jessica's only strength; she is also an outstanding fighter. Whips, staves, knives, and later swords are her weapons of choice.

Appearance and personality edit

Jessica is a beautiful young woman with a slender but curvaceous figure. Her red hair is tied in long pigtails with a few strands of it hanging over her face and she wears dangling blue earrings. She wears a low-cut, shoulderless purple blouse with sleeves starting at the upper part of her arm. She has a yellow underbust corset with lacings in the front around her stomach and waist which has a auburn belt around it that a small pouch hangs from. She has a long, maroon colored skirt that has a white frill at the bottom. Under the skirt, she has brownish-black tights and pointed, brown shoes, in which the tights are tucked into.

Jessica possess a sharp tongue, and has a knack for seeing through people. She is very stubborn and at times aggressive, though her intellect keeps her from making rash decisions. This same wisdom gives her immense skill in the magical arts, learning several spells after only studying for a short period. Due to recent events afflicting the Albert family, Jessica has a slight difficulty in trusting others. This is reflected in the time it takes for her to properly join with the Hero and Yangus, and the prolonged friction between herself and Angelo. Once a person has proven their sincerity, however, Jessica becomes much more jovial and approachable around them. Coming from old money, Jessica carries an upper-class air about herself and occasionally looks down her nose at people without realizing it.

Dragon Quest VIII: Journey of the Cursed King edit

Jessica is introduced after the Hero and Yangus reach the top of the Tower of Alexandria, mistaking the two as the murderers of her brother, Alistair, who was in truth slain by Dhoulmagus. After witnessing a vision of her brother's demise and learning it was the evil jester, she has a change of heart and resolves to avenge her sibling. However, her mother Rosalind initially refuses, causing a very vocal falling out between the two. Jessica is next seen in Port Prospect, demanding that the ferry transport her to Peregrin Quay in spite of the danger posed by a sea monster just outside the harbor. Noticing the group, she reintroduces herself and apologies for her actions in the tower.

After joining the group and traveling to the Maella Abbey, Jessica plays a key role in wringing in the flirtatious Angelo to the group's cause. Later on, after destroying Dhoulmagus in a profane temple, Jessica retrieves the scepter from the jester's ashes to return it to castle Trodain and is suddenly possessed by its dark power. After a difficult battle in the town of Arcadia, Jessica is freed from the staff's influence and explains the truth about the party's real enemy. By the end of the story, Jessica has reconciled with her mother and informs the player of what has transpired after the defeat of Rhapthorne. During the ending credits montage, Jessica is shown entertaining a group of children with her spells.

It's strongly implied that Jessica harbors feelings for the Hero, but appears to accept that he is in love with Princess Medea. In the 3DS remake of the game, the player is given the choice of pursuing a relationship with Jessica or Medea. As with the marriage to Medea, in order to have the Hero marry Jessica, the Argon ring must be obtained.

Outfits edit

Jessica's appearance changes when she equips certain armor, such as:

Appearance Outfit Name Description
  Jessica's outfit This is the outfit Jessica is first seen in when the party meets her at the Tower of Alexandra, a prim piece that alludes to the Albert family's social standing. This is the least revealing of Jessica's costumes. She has a white dress shirt with a red tie. Her skirt is long and black.
  Jessica's default clothing This is Jessica's regular clothing, first donned after she vacates the Albert mansion.
  Dancer's costume This outfit consists of a white brassiere tied to a silver choker with strings, as well as white string bikini bottoms covered by a reddish-orange wrap skirt with yellow triangles near the hem. Jessica also wears silver wristbands, bands on her upper arms, and anklets. Her hair is worn in white hairbands and her shoes are changed to sandals. In the Nintendo 3DS version, the costume was made less revealing by making the skirt fuller.
  Bunny Costume Jessica will wear this outfit if she is equipped with the Bunny suit, Bunny ears, and Fishnet stockings at the same time, giving her the appearance of a bunny girl. If Jessica has only one or two of the garments equipped, King Trode will demand that the player finish the set on the Battle Records screen. In the Nintendo 3DS version, the outfit was almost completely changed. Instead of the black leotard, Jessica wears a black midriff-baring bandeau top and black short shorts, both with white trim.
  Magic bikini This outfit helps protect Jessica against enemy spells. It is a blue and gold bikini worn with a small wrap around the waist. Jessica also wears a blue and gold choker around her neck. The gold portions of the bikini have rune-like embellishments. She wears blue and gold sandals with anklets in the same style as the bikini. Jessica also wears hairbands and earrings with dangling yellow jewels. In the Nintendo 3DS version, the bikini was made less revealing by adding a blue skirt underneath the wrap.
  Dangerous bustier This outfit is the least protective of Jessica's clothing, only serving as an alchemy ingredient to create the Divine bustier. It consists of a black and white lacy bustier with most of the front exposed. The part covering her rear is shaped like a heart. The front and sides are held together with white lacings. She wears black sheer stockings, black garters and anklets with white lace in the same style as the bustier, and black slippers. Her choker and hairbands are also black with white lace. In the Nintendo 3DS version, the outfit was made less revealing by covering her midsection and bust with sheer black cloth.
  Divine bustier One of Jessica's most protective outfits, granting a high Defence bonus and increasing her evasion. She has a purple, low-cut bustier that is tied off to a choker, both with golden wing embellishments. The bustier has gold lacings on the front, sides, and the back. A pleated gold miniskirt is attached to the bustier and she wears thigh-high white stockings held up with purple garters. Her shoes are changed to purple slippers. She also wears white opera-length gloves with purple and gold armbands at the top and gold wristbands. On the back of the bustier, there is a pair of small, decorative white wings. Her hair is worn in purple hairbands with ribbons and gold wing decorations. In the Nintendo 3DS version, the outfit is made less revealing by covering up her navel and her thighs.

Dragon Quest IX: Sentinels of the Starry Skies edit

On April 15, 2011, Jessica began appearing as a special guest at the Quester's Rest in Stornway. This could be downloaded through the DQVC using Nintendo's Wi-Fi channel when it was still available. When spoken to, she will give the Hero different pieces of her outfit if certain conditions are fulfilled.

The player will receive the special Accolade Highly Strung Heiress if the Hero wears all of the parts of Jessica's costume. However, it is only possible for a female Hero to earn this Accolade as certain parts of Jessica's costume are female-only.

Dragon Quest XI: Echoes of an Elusive Age edit

Jessica appears in the Altar of the Cursed King at the Echo Chamber in Tickington; after the issue with Tom and Saber has been wrapped up in Chateau Felix, Tom will give the Luminary a pastword to Chateau Felix - Dusk. There, the Luminary finds out that Jessica had recently lost her personality, becoming a docile wallflower that feels homesick and sent word for Rosalind to rendezvous with her at the zoo. When the Luminary speaks with her mother, she explains that this is nothing like the daughter she knows and asks for help in restoring her usual bullheadedness. Rosalind also mentions that she's heard of certain books that can change a person's character, and suggests following any leads on those.

The player can find - spread throughout the altars of Tickington - four books: The Champion's Code, Guns'n'Buns, Look, No Pants!, and The Girl's Own Annual. Jessica can freely switch between personalities by reading these as long as the player does not give her the fourth book, which is the right one to set her back in her ways. Rosalind rewards the Luminary with a Goddess whip as thanks. Jessica initially thinks her mother is trying to convince her to return home and abandon her revenge binge, but then decides to spend time with her in the chateaux.

Dragon Quest Heroes: The World Tree's Woe and the Blight Below edit

Jessica appears as one of the playable characters in the game alongside Yangus. The two appear in the elven kingdom of Sylvea, saving Luceus, Aurora, and their companions from a large group of monsters with Jessica's Magic Burst. Jessica states that a friend of theirs, later revealed to be the Godbird Empyrea, asked them to investigate the reason why monsters are acting so strangely. She can cast the Crack series of spells, uses Whips as her weapon of choice, and her Coup de Grâce is Magic Burst. Jessica is also able to use Hustle Dance, making her the only source of group healing in the first game.

Dragon Quest Heroes II edit

Jessica reappears in Heroes 2 as the second-to-last set of otherworldly travelers the band of heroes encounter, alongside Angelo. The duo are first encountered in the frigid landscape of of Mt. Neverest where Jessica saves the freezing heroes from a hoard of Powie yowies with her signature Magic Burst. Grateful for their aide but also pressed for time, the party offers the two to join them, which Jessica promptly accepts due to the alternative option leaving her alone with Angelo. Unlike the previous title, where the Godbird requested Jessica's aide prior to transporting her to another land, she and Angelo were not aware of their worldly displacement until consulting with the band of heroes.

In game Jessica's weapon of choice is once again the Whips. Similar to other returning characters, her core moves are mostly unchanged and she still possesses her old abilities from the first game. In addition to her per-existing arsenal, Jessica is able to use the Rubblerouser line of spells, alongside with a few new moves to inflict debuffs on foes such as Starstrike and Deceleratle.

Etymology edit

  • Jessica is a female given name of Hebrew origin that means foresighted or to see before.
  • Albert is the English derivative of the Germanic Adalbert, which means "noble" as well as "bright" as in cleverness. These meanings reflect Jessica's position in high society and her innate intelligence.
